FC Barcelona is set to return to La Liga as they prepare to take on Deportivo Alavés at Estadi Olímpic de Montjuïc. Following a second-place finish in the UEFA Champions League group stage, the Catalan giants are eager to shift their focus back to domestic competition and close the gap on league leaders Real Madrid.

Barcelona’s Opportunity to Gain Ground in La Liga

Despite facing challenges in their league campaign, Hansi Flick’s squad has an excellent opportunity to capitalize on Real Madrid’s recent slip-up. Los Blancos suffered a shock defeat against Espanyol, losing three valuable points. A victory over Alavés would allow Barcelona to narrow the deficit to four points, reinvigorating their title aspirations.

Squad Announcement: Key Inclusions and Absences

Barcelona has officially revealed their squad list for the upcoming fixture, with no major surprises. However, one notable return is Spanish defender Iñigo Martínez, who has made a faster-than-expected recovery from a muscular injury. His return provides a significant boost to the defensive lineup, strengthening Flick’s options at the back.

On the other hand, Dani Olmo remains unavailable despite initial expectations of his return for this match. Reports suggest that the coaching staff is exercising caution, ensuring he fully recovers before the critical final stretch of the season.

Full Barcelona Squad for the Match Against Alavés

Goalkeepers:

  • Iñaki Peña Sotorres
  • Wojciech Szczęsny
  • Diego Kochen

Defenders:

  • Ronald Araújo
  • Pau Cubarsí
  • Jules Koundé
  • Alejandro Balde
  • Iñigo Martínez
  • Eric Garcia
  • Gerard Martín
  • Hector Fort

Midfielders:

  • Pedri
  • Gavi
  • Marc Casadó
  • Fermín López
  • Frenkie de Jong
  • Pablo Torre

Forwards:

  • Robert Lewandowski
  • Lamine Yamal
  • Raphinha
  • Ferran Torres
  • Pau Víctor
  • Ansu Fati

Injured Players:

  • Marc-André ter Stegen
  • Marc Bernal
  • Andreas Christensen
  • Dani Olmo
